Five has confirmed details of its revived version of classic hit TV show Minder, which will star Shane Ritchie as wheeler-dealer Arthur Daley's nephew.

Former EastEnders actor Ritchie is to play Archie Daley in the series, which is due to air early 2009, the channel said.

Royal Shakespeare Company actor Lex Shrapnel will take on the role of Archie's bodyguard or "minder" Jamie Collins, in what Five says is an updated version of the series for a modern audience.

Talkback Thames has been commissioned to produce the six-part drama, which was a massive success with a memorable theme tune when it starred George Cole and Dennis Waterman back in the 1980s.

Five's director of programmes, Ben Gale, said: "I am delighted to confirm this commission which retains all the humour and charm of the original Minder. The assembled on and off-screen talent is exactly what's needed to bring this celebrated series to life for a new audience."
